wok rev 18352

Down giflib (4.1.6)
author Xander Ziiryanoff <psychomaniak@xakep.ru>
date Sat Sep 12 19:55:05 2015 +0200 (2015-09-12)
parents 8417cbe6fdae
children bcf7d6192b2d
files efl/receipt emacs/receipt evas/receipt giflib-dev/receipt giflib/receipt gnustep-back/receipt gnustep-gui/receipt icedtea6-jdk/receipt icewm/receipt imlib/receipt imlib2/receipt leptonica/receipt libgdiplus/receipt magicpoint/receipt mapserver/receipt mencoder/receipt mplayer-opt/receipt mplayer/receipt tesseract-ocr/receipt xplanet/receipt ziproxy/receipt
line diff
     1.1 --- a/efl/receipt	Sat Sep 12 15:52:07 2015 +0200
     1.2 +++ b/efl/receipt	Sat Sep 12 19:55:05 2015 +0200
     1.3 @@ -46,4 +46,3 @@
     1.4  	cp -a $install/usr/share $fs/usr/
     1.5  	rm -rf $fs/usr/share/mime
     1.6  }
     1.7 -
     2.1 --- a/emacs/receipt	Sat Sep 12 15:52:07 2015 +0200
     2.2 +++ b/emacs/receipt	Sat Sep 12 19:55:05 2015 +0200
     2.3 @@ -209,4 +209,4 @@
     2.4  	rm -rf $1/usr/share/emacs
     2.5  	rm -rf $1/usr/lib/emacs
     2.6  	rm -f $1/usr/bin/emacs
     2.7 -}
     2.8 +}
     2.9 \ No newline at end of file
     3.1 --- a/evas/receipt	Sat Sep 12 15:52:07 2015 +0200
     3.2 +++ b/evas/receipt	Sat Sep 12 19:55:05 2015 +0200
     3.3 @@ -41,4 +41,4 @@
     3.4  	cp -a $install/usr/lib/evas $fs/usr/lib
     3.5  	rm -rf $fs/usr/lib/evas/modules/*/*/*/*.*a
     3.6  	cp -a $install/usr/share $fs/usr
     3.7 -}
     3.8 +}
     3.9 \ No newline at end of file
     4.1 --- a/giflib-dev/receipt	Sat Sep 12 15:52:07 2015 +0200
     4.2 +++ b/giflib-dev/receipt	Sat Sep 12 19:55:05 2015 +0200
     4.3 @@ -1,7 +1,7 @@
     4.4  # SliTaz package receipt.
     4.5  
     4.6  PACKAGE="giflib-dev"
     4.7 -VERSION="5.1.1"
     4.8 +VERSION="4.1.6"
     4.9  CATEGORY="development"
    4.10  SHORT_DESC="giflib devel files."
    4.11  WEB_SITE="http://sourceforge.net/projects/giflib/"
     5.1 --- a/giflib/receipt	Sat Sep 12 15:52:07 2015 +0200
     5.2 +++ b/giflib/receipt	Sat Sep 12 19:55:05 2015 +0200
     5.3 @@ -1,7 +1,7 @@
     5.4  # SliTaz package receipt.
     5.5  
     5.6  PACKAGE="giflib"
     5.7 -VERSION="5.1.1"
     5.8 +VERSION="4.1.6" # 17 broken packages after update 
     5.9  CATEGORY="graphics"
    5.10  SHORT_DESC="A library for processing GIFs."
    5.11  MAINTAINER="rcx@zoominternet.net"
    5.12 @@ -18,6 +18,23 @@
    5.13  # Rules to configure and make the package.
    5.14  compile_rules()
    5.15  {
    5.16 +	# http://anonscm.debian.org/cgit/collab-maint/giflib.git/tree/debian/patches/01-cve.patch?h=debian
    5.17 +	{
    5.18 +	cat <<EOT
    5.19 +@@ -251,0 +252,2 @@
    5.20 ++		FreeMapObject(GifFile->SColorMap);
    5.21 ++                GifFile->SColorMap = NULL;
    5.22 +@@ -348,0 +351,2 @@
    5.23 ++		FreeMapObject(GifFile->Image.ColorMap);
    5.24 ++                GifFile->Image.ColorMap = NULL;
    5.25 +@@ -992,0 +997,4 @@
    5.26 ++        if (Buf[0] == 0) {
    5.27 ++            _GifError = D_GIF_ERR_IMAGE_DEFECT;
    5.28 ++            return GIF_ERROR;
    5.29 ++        }
    5.30 +EOT
    5.31 +	} | patch lib/dgif_lib.c
    5.32 +
    5.33  	sed -i '/AC_PATH_XTRA/d' configure.ac
    5.34  	libtoolize -f
    5.35  	autoreconf
     6.1 --- a/gnustep-back/receipt	Sat Sep 12 15:52:07 2015 +0200
     6.2 +++ b/gnustep-back/receipt	Sat Sep 12 19:55:05 2015 +0200
     6.3 @@ -31,4 +31,4 @@
     6.4  	mkdir -p $fs/usr/lib
     6.5  	cp -a $install/usr/bin $fs/usr
     6.6  	cp -a $install/usr/lib/GNUstep $fs/usr/lib
     6.7 -}
     6.8 +}
     6.9 \ No newline at end of file
     7.1 --- a/gnustep-gui/receipt	Sat Sep 12 15:52:07 2015 +0200
     7.2 +++ b/gnustep-gui/receipt	Sat Sep 12 19:55:05 2015 +0200
     7.3 @@ -31,4 +31,4 @@
     7.4  	cp -a $install/usr/bin $fs/usr
     7.5  	cp -a $install/usr/lib/*.so* $fs/usr/lib
     7.6  	cp -a $install/usr/lib/GNUstep $fs/usr/lib
     7.7 -}
     7.8 +}
     7.9 \ No newline at end of file
     8.1 --- a/icedtea6-jdk/receipt	Sat Sep 12 15:52:07 2015 +0200
     8.2 +++ b/icedtea6-jdk/receipt	Sat Sep 12 19:55:05 2015 +0200
     8.3 @@ -155,4 +155,3 @@
     8.4  	cp -a $install/usr/lib/jvm/java-icedtea/bin $fs/usr/lib/jvm/java-icedtea
     8.5  	cp -a $install/usr/lib/jvm/java-icedtea/lib $fs/usr/lib/jvm/java-icedtea
     8.6  }
     8.7 -
     9.1 --- a/icewm/receipt	Sat Sep 12 15:52:07 2015 +0200
     9.2 +++ b/icewm/receipt	Sat Sep 12 19:55:05 2015 +0200
     9.3 @@ -19,7 +19,7 @@
     9.4  gdk-pixbuf-dev pkg-config"
     9.5  DEPENDS="xorg-libX11 xorg-libXrandr xorg-libXext xorg-libXpm \
     9.6  xorg-libXrender xorg-libXft xorg-libSM xorg-libICE imlib freetype \
     9.7 -gdk-pixbuf giflib gettext-base"
     9.8 +gdk-pixbuf gettext-base"
     9.9  
    9.10  # Rules to configure and make the package.
    9.11  compile_rules()
    9.12 @@ -40,4 +40,3 @@
    9.13  	cp -a $install/usr/bin $fs/usr
    9.14  	cp -a $install/usr/share $fs/usr
    9.15  }
    9.16 -
    10.1 --- a/imlib/receipt	Sat Sep 12 15:52:07 2015 +0200
    10.2 +++ b/imlib/receipt	Sat Sep 12 19:55:05 2015 +0200
    10.3 @@ -34,5 +34,4 @@
    10.4  	cp -a $install/usr/lib/*.so* $fs/usr/lib
    10.5  	mkdir -p $fs/etc
    10.6  	cp -a $install/etc $fs
    10.7 -}
    10.8 -
    10.9 +}
   10.10 \ No newline at end of file
    11.1 --- a/imlib2/receipt	Sat Sep 12 15:52:07 2015 +0200
    11.2 +++ b/imlib2/receipt	Sat Sep 12 19:55:05 2015 +0200
    11.3 @@ -46,4 +46,4 @@
    11.4  	cp -a $install/usr/lib/imlib2/loaders/*.so* \
    11.5  		$fs/usr/lib/imlib2/loaders
    11.6  	cp -a $install/usr/bin/imlib2_* $fs/usr/bin
    11.7 -}
    11.8 +}
    11.9 \ No newline at end of file
    12.1 --- a/leptonica/receipt	Sat Sep 12 15:52:07 2015 +0200
    12.2 +++ b/leptonica/receipt	Sat Sep 12 19:55:05 2015 +0200
    12.3 @@ -29,5 +29,4 @@
    12.4  	mkdir -p $fs/usr/lib
    12.5  	cp -a $install/usr/bin $fs/usr
    12.6  	cp -a $install/usr/lib/*.so* $fs/usr/lib
    12.7 -}
    12.8 -
    12.9 +}
   12.10 \ No newline at end of file
    13.1 --- a/libgdiplus/receipt	Sat Sep 12 15:52:07 2015 +0200
    13.2 +++ b/libgdiplus/receipt	Sat Sep 12 19:55:05 2015 +0200
    13.3 @@ -39,4 +39,4 @@
    13.4  {
    13.5  	mkdir -p $fs/usr/lib
    13.6  	cp -a $install/usr/lib/*.so* $fs/usr/lib
    13.7 -}
    13.8 +}
    13.9 \ No newline at end of file
    14.1 --- a/magicpoint/receipt	Sat Sep 12 15:52:07 2015 +0200
    14.2 +++ b/magicpoint/receipt	Sat Sep 12 19:55:05 2015 +0200
    14.3 @@ -40,4 +40,4 @@
    14.4  	cp -f $install/usr/lib/X11/mgp/default.mgp $fs/usr/lib/X11/mgp
    14.5  	
    14.6  	cp -a $install/usr/bin $fs/usr
    14.7 -}
    14.8 +}
    14.9 \ No newline at end of file
    15.1 --- a/mapserver/receipt	Sat Sep 12 15:52:07 2015 +0200
    15.2 +++ b/mapserver/receipt	Sat Sep 12 19:55:05 2015 +0200
    15.3 @@ -45,5 +45,4 @@
    15.4  	
    15.5  	mkdir -p $fs/var/www/cgi-bin
    15.6  	cp -a $install/usr/bin/mapserv  $fs/var/www/cgi-bin
    15.7 -}
    15.8 -
    15.9 +}
   15.10 \ No newline at end of file
    16.1 --- a/mencoder/receipt	Sat Sep 12 15:52:07 2015 +0200
    16.2 +++ b/mencoder/receipt	Sat Sep 12 19:55:05 2015 +0200
    16.3 @@ -24,5 +24,4 @@
    16.4  {
    16.5  	mkdir -p $fs/usr/bin
    16.6  	cp -a $install/usr/bin/mencoder $fs/usr/bin
    16.7 -}
    16.8 -
    16.9 +}
   16.10 \ No newline at end of file
    17.1 --- a/mplayer-opt/receipt	Sat Sep 12 15:52:07 2015 +0200
    17.2 +++ b/mplayer-opt/receipt	Sat Sep 12 19:55:05 2015 +0200
    17.3 @@ -79,5 +79,4 @@
    17.4  	cp $src/etc/*menu.conf $fs/etc/mplayer
    17.5  	# Font
    17.6  	cd $fs/usr/share/mplayer && ln -s ../fonts/truetype/ttf-dejavu/DejaVuSans.ttf subfont.ttf
    17.7 -}
    17.8 -
    17.9 +}
   17.10 \ No newline at end of file
    18.1 --- a/mplayer/receipt	Sat Sep 12 15:52:07 2015 +0200
    18.2 +++ b/mplayer/receipt	Sat Sep 12 19:55:05 2015 +0200
    18.3 @@ -89,5 +89,4 @@
    18.4  			cp -f $stuff/mplayer-arm.conf $fs/etc/mplayer/mplayer.conf 
    18.5  			cd $fs/usr/bin && ln -s mplayer gmplayer ;;
    18.6  	esac
    18.7 -}
    18.8 -
    18.9 +}
   18.10 \ No newline at end of file
    19.1 --- a/tesseract-ocr/receipt	Sat Sep 12 15:52:07 2015 +0200
    19.2 +++ b/tesseract-ocr/receipt	Sat Sep 12 19:55:05 2015 +0200
    19.3 @@ -32,5 +32,4 @@
    19.4  	cp -a $install/usr/share $fs/usr
    19.5  	rm -rf $fs/usr/share/man
    19.6  	cp -a $install/usr/lib/*.so* $fs/usr/lib
    19.7 -}
    19.8 -
    19.9 +}
   19.10 \ No newline at end of file
    20.1 --- a/xplanet/receipt	Sat Sep 12 15:52:07 2015 +0200
    20.2 +++ b/xplanet/receipt	Sat Sep 12 19:55:05 2015 +0200
    20.3 @@ -35,5 +35,4 @@
    20.4  	mkdir -p $fs/usr/share
    20.5  	cp -a $install/usr/share/xplanet $fs/usr/share
    20.6  	cp -a $install/usr/bin $fs/usr
    20.7 -}
    20.8 -
    20.9 +}
   20.10 \ No newline at end of file
    21.1 --- a/ziproxy/receipt	Sat Sep 12 15:52:07 2015 +0200
    21.2 +++ b/ziproxy/receipt	Sat Sep 12 19:55:05 2015 +0200
    21.3 @@ -32,4 +32,4 @@
    21.4  	cp -a $src/etc $fs
    21.5  	cp -a $src/var $fs
    21.6  	chown -R root.root $fs
    21.7 -}
    21.8 +}
    21.9 \ No newline at end of file